ABOUT THE COMPANY
BURN is an eclectic group of designers, builders, and visionaries who are committed to making stoves that can transform lives and save forests. Our goal is not just to provide clean burning wood and charcoal stoves but to provide a range of super fuel efficient stoves for the 2 billion people who will inhabit sub Saharan Africa by 2050. JOB SUMMARY
Skills and Experience
Minimum 10 years of progressive experience in factory operations, preferably with at least 5 years in a leadership or managerial role overseeing production planning and execution.
Strong preference for candidates with experience in sheet metal manufacturing, appliances, or similar industrial production environments.
Technical Expertise:
In-depth understanding of production planning, scheduling, and factory operations.
Strong knowledge of capacity planning, throughput optimization, WIP and inventory management, and operational KPIs.
Experience with ERP/MRP or advanced planning systems.
Leadership & Management Skills:
Proven ability to manage cross-functional teams, including production, scheduling, maintenance, and quality.
Skilled in coaching, mentoring, and developing high-performing teams.
Strong problem-solving skills with the ability to make operational decisions under pressure.
Operational Excellence:
Demonstrated ability to meet throughput targets, optimize cost per unit, and improve operational efficiency.
Strong focus on quality, safety, and delivery commitments.
Education:
Bachelor's degree in Mechanical Engineering, Industrial Engineering, or related field preferred. Advanced degrees or certifications in operations management is an advantage.
RESPONSIBILITIES
Strategic Planning & Production Control
Own the overall production planning and scheduling process for the factory.
Ensure that the Inventory Plan (IP) is feasible and executable across all assembly lines.
Monitor production performance and line capacity, adjusting plans to achieve throughput, efficiency, and cost targets.
Implement process improvements to enhance production flow, reduce bottlenecks, and optimize resource utilization.
Team Management & Leadership
Manage, mentor, and develop the Production Scheduling Manager and Production Manager.
Set performance objectives and review KPIs for both roles, ensuring alignment with factory and organizational goals.
Provide guidance on decision-making related to schedule adjustments, resource allocation, and operational priorities.
Coordination Between Planning & Execution
Ensure tight alignment between the Production Scheduling Manager (planning) and Production Manager (execution).
Facilitate regular PPC meetings to review schedules, throughput targets, material availability, labor readiness, and operational constraints.
Resolve conflicts between planning and execution teams, balancing capacity, resource limitations, and delivery commitments.
KPI Ownership & Performance Management
Own factory-level PPC KPIs, including:
- Production schedule adherence
- Throughput vs target per line
- Cost per unit
- Line efficiency and labor utilization
- On-time completion of Inventory Plans
Monitor performance trends and implement corrective actions to meet operational targets.
Cross-Functional Stakeholder Management
Collaborate with:
- Inventory Planning (IP) Team
- Operations Manager
- Quality, Maintenance, and Warehouse Teams
Ensure smooth communication and escalation of issues between factory operations and planning teams.
Act as the escalation point for all major production planning, scheduling, and execution challenges.
Continuous Improvement & Best Practices
Introduce standardized planning, scheduling, and reporting processes.
Identify and implement efficiency improvements across planning and production execution.
Promote a culture of accountability, operational discipline, and proactive problem-solving across PPC teams.
